22nd - 28th. September:World Reflexology Week 2025 ✨️👣✨️
Some facts about this amazing and relaxing treatment:
🦶Reflexology is an ancient practice, having its roots in ancient eastern and western cultures; it has been around since 2330 BC.
🦶Modern-day Reflexology was first used by ENT doctor William Fitzgerald and was known as Zone therapy. It was used as a form of early anaesthetic for very minor surgeries.
🦶In Denmark and Sweden, Reflexology is the most popular holistic therapy.
🦶Reflexology can be performed on the feet, hands, face and ears. 👣✋😍👂
🦶Although Reflexologists do not diagnose, imbalances can potentially be detected in the body from the treatment. These imbalances can be physical, mental, emotional or spiritual.
🦶Organs and parts of the body are reflected in points on the feet, hands, etc., known as reflexes.
🦶Reflexologists may use ‘foot reading’ to gain insight into the client’s personality traits, emotional state, etc. The shape, size and characteristics of a person’s feet are used as indications.
🦶Some clients report seeing colours and/or feeling sensations in their bodies during a treatment. Some can feel energised after a treatment, or fall asleep during one. Everyone experiences it differently.
🦶Reflexology Paths – in some Asian countries reflexology paths (paved walkways with a textured surface) stimulate the feet of those who walk upon them, and are designed as a a ‘pick me up’.
